Webb1 jan. 2024 · In short, “value” in health care is measured by the outcomes achieved, not the volume of services delivered. Value, for consumers, also increasingly includes the quality of the patient-family experience and interpersonal interactions. Therefore, we continue to see a shift in the United States from focusing on volume to focusing on value. WebbThe Healthcare Common Procedure Coding System (HCPCS) is produced by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S). HCPCS is a collection of standardized codes that represent medical procedures, supplies, products and services. WebbNurse practitioner (NP) A nurse practitioner (NP) is a nurse with a graduate degree in advanced practice nursing. This type of provider may also be referred to as an ARNP (Advanced Registered Nurse Practitioner) or APRN (Advanced Practice Registered Nurse). Types of health care providers is a related topic.
